Performance and Heat Distribution
One of the most important things for me was even heat distribution. David Burke cookware features an aluminum core sandwiched between stainless steel layers, which ensures the heat spreads evenly without hot spots. This helped me cook meals more consistently without burning or undercooking parts of the food.
Ease of Use and Maintenance
I appreciate that these pots and pans have comfortable, sturdy handles that stay cool while cooking. Also, they are dishwasher safe, which makes cleanup easier after a long day. However, I recommend hand washing to maintain the shine and longevity of the cookware.
Compatibility with Cooktops
If you have an induction cooktop like I do, you’ll be happy to know that David Burke Stainless Cookware works well on induction, gas, electric, and ceramic stovetops. This versatility means you don’t have to worry about compatibility if you change your kitchen setup later.
